Output bf907f799d83b167550ed7d8a33c8073eb764e356ee331ee1a84f8ecf478dbce:2

value
1118821
script pubkey
OP_0 OP_PUSHBYTES_20 bdfaa75152b57a4f34faa915900e94ae792d2655
address
bc1qhha2w52jk4ay7d864y2eqr554euj6fj4lm75kv
transaction
bf907f799d83b167550ed7d8a33c8073eb764e356ee331ee1a84f8ecf478dbce
confirmations
96118
spent
false